3. An Ordinary Man by Paul Rusesabagina. If you saw the movie "Hotel Rowanda," this is that story written by the main character. He was the manager of the luxurious hotel Milles Collines when the 1994 genocide happened in Rwanda. He bravely sheltered over 1,200 Tutsi and Hutu refugees.
